TS Eliot: giant of poetry or literary obsessive? – books podcast

John Crace's satirical Digested read columns have become a Guardian institution, reducing the most newsworthy books of the year to an essential 600 words.

Here, he looks at just one year of the TS Eliot's correspondence and evokes the life of a poet and publisher, measured out in putdowns and paperclips.

The Guardian's poetry editor, Nicholas Wroe, joins us in the studio to make the case for a poet as important in the 21st century as he was when he published The Wasteland in 1922.
